Form 1065 Schedule K-1, Part L (Ptr Cap Acct) - we previously showed book basis on this schedule, but T-Tax does not appear to allow this method? Options???

1065 - K-1 Part L: We have formerly used GAAP #s (not tax #s) on this schedule which tied out to 1065 sch L (balance sheet). Turbo Tax doesn't appear to allow this presentation. Override options?

this is from IRS instructions for K-1

Item L
The partnership must report your beginning capital account and ending capital account for the year using the tax-basis method, including the amount of capital you contributed to the partnership during the year, your share of the partnership's current year net income or loss as computed for tax purposes, any withdrawals and distributions made to you by the partnership, and any other increases or decreases to your capital account determined in a manner generally consistent with figuring the partner's adjusted tax basis in its partnership interest (without regard to partnership liabilities), taking into account the rules and principles of sections 705, 722, 733, and 742. See the Instructions for Form 1065 for more details.

 

 

overrides will prevent e-filing. the tax consequences of not following the directions are unknown. 

By the way tax basis has been the rule since at least 2021
